Praia de Barrañán, also called O Areal de Barrañán, is a sandy beach in the parish of Barrañán, in the municipality of Arteixo. It is listed as 1,100 meters long and 20 meters wide, a white-sand beach with strong surf and a windy character. The description also notes a high danger level and heavy attendance. Access is listed as permitted, but lifeguard cover as absent. These points give a very practical reading of the place: Barrañán may appeal for its long sandy stretch, but sea and wind conditions should weigh in the choice. Reiro Grande and Reiro Pequeno are less than 1 km away.
Barrañán is not just a large sandy beach: wind, strong surf, the stated danger and the absence of lifeguards also need to be taken into account. It may suit scenery and space, but it is a spot to choose carefully according to the day's conditions.
